Was there a predecessor strip to Order of the Stick?
I'm sure this has already been asked, and I apologize for acting like a noob, but you can't help noticing that OotS begins in media res as the characters are converting from D&D 3rd to D&D 3.5, at which time they've already achieved a considerable level. That and a couple of questions asked in Forum threads within the past week have led me to wonder whether there was something — specifically something we could read online — that came before.
So, is there anywhere we could find a 'what came before'? Or even a backstory synopsis?

Re: Was there a predecessor strip to Order of the Stick?
As far as I know there wasn't any prior comics or other stories made before the comic started being published. The Giant did publish a prequel book, On the Origins of PCs, though it's not available online (unless you count buying the PDF version as being online) and focuses more on how the Order formed than how the members of the Order got the levels they had when they joined the Order.

Re: Was there a predecessor strip to Order of the Stick?
There was nothing we can read online, no. Rich did write two prequel books--one showing the Order getting together (On the Origins of PCs), one showing Xykon, Redcloak, and the creature in the darkness getting together (Start of Darkness), as well as an anthology which includes multiple stories set prior to online strip #1 (Good Deeds Gone Unpunished is the anthology; it has a prequel story about O-Chul, one about Lien, and one about Therkla, as well as a story set during Don't Split the Party about Mr. Scruffy and a story set after Don't Split the Party about Kazumi and Daigo. The compilation book for strips #1 to #120, Dungeon Crawlin' Fools, also include an added section showing the Order traveling to the dungeon.

Re: Was there a predecessor strip to Order of the Stick?
The Dragon Magazine strips are published in Snips, Snails and Dragon Tails. They are also not in the same continuity as the web comic. (The Gygax magazine includes like five strips that can't be found anywhere else).

Re: Was there a predecessor strip to Order of the Stick?
That's a stand alone (and I'm pretty sure younger than SSDT).
SSDT includes:
The Julio Scoundrel comic with the mummy queen,
the OOTS parodies of famous stories and fairytales,
the Dragon Magazine comics,
and Invasion from the Fourth Edition.Last edited by Tzardok; 2023-04-01 at 03:59 PM.
